What does the word "Cliffier" mean?

The term "cliffier" is not commonly found in standard dictionaries, and its usage might be limited to specific contexts or regional dialects. However, breaking down the word can provide some insights into its potential meanings and applications. Generally, the suffix "-ier" in English often denotes someone who engages in a particular activity or a comparative form of an adjective. In this article, we will explore various interpretations and usages that could be associated with the word "cliffier."

1. Comparative Adjective: One interpretation of "cliffier" may lie in its role as a comparative adjective derived from the noun "cliff." Here, "cliffier" could describe something that possesses more cliffs than another entity. For instance, one might say, "The coast near the north is cliffier than the southern shores," indicating that the northern coast has a greater abundance or height of cliffs.
